Orléans Cathedral is a Roman Catholic cathedral located in the city of , . The cathedral is the seat of the Bishop of Orléans. Built on the ruins of a Roman temple from 1278 to 1329, the cathedral was partially destroyed in 1568 by the Huguenots during the French Wars of Religion and rebuilt in a Gothic style between 1601 and 1829. is situated 220 metres north of Rue Jean-Calvin.
